  • Patent number: 5068532
    Abstract: A tool suitable for borehole logging, including production oilwell borehole logging, contains a radioisotope neutron source (14), a fast neutron detector (15) and a gamma-ray detector (16). Gamma-ray detection events are selected for building spectra by coincidence or anticoincidence with detection of the associated neutron. In a development, additional information is derived from identification of which of a series of time intervals encompasses detection of a neutron after detection of a gamma-ray.

  • Patent number: 4841153
    Abstract: An analysis method and system for analyzing coal or other material causes the material to be bombarded with neutrons from a source, and this generates gamma rays from the material which are detected by a detector. The detector has scintillators which generate light when a gamma ray is detected, the light being detected by photomultipliers. Each gamma ray generates two other gamma rays, which may both be wholly absorbed in one or the other scintillator, or one absorbed in one scintillator and one in the other. By analyzing these events, the spectrum of gamma rays may be obtained, giving the composition of the material. One preferred detector has an array of scintillators and coincident gamma ray detection events in three adjacent scintillators detected by detecting if a primary scintillator detector event is coincident with detection events in the other two scintillators.

  • Patent number: 4785175
    Abstract: A method of inspecting the cover of a buried pipeline comprising the operations of irradiating the inner wall of the pipeline with neutrons from a radioactive source carried by a vehicle traversing the pipeline, measuring the intensity of ionizing radiation within the pipeline arising from nuclear interactions occuring within the cover of the pipeline and its surroundings due to the neutrons emitted by the source, and recording the measured intensity of the said ionising radiation together with data representative of the position of the vehicle along the pipeline. Apparatus for carrying out the method also is described.

  • Patent number: 4675527
    Abstract: A corrosion monitoring probe consisting of a housing for mounting a piece of radioactive material in a surface of a body the corrosion of which is to be measured so that the radioactive material is exposed to the same corrosive environment as the surface of the body, and means for measuring the intensity of ionizing radiation emitted by the radioactive material. The housing also contains a reference source of ionizing radiation and means for exposing a radiation detector which forms part of the means for measuring the intensity of ionizing radiation emitted by the radioactive material alternately to the radioactive material and the reference source of ionizing radiation.

  • Patent number: 4340443
    Abstract: A method for determining the gold content of an auriferous material, comprising the operations of irradiating a body of the material with neutrons and determining the intensity of .gamma.-rays having an energy of 279 keV arising from the reaction .sup.197 Au (nn') .sup.197.sbsp.m Au.fwdarw.279 keV. Apparatus for carrying out the method also is described.

  • Patent number: 4278882
    Abstract: A monitor for determining the ash content of coal in wagons consisting of a structure including means for irradiating each wagon as it passes the structure with a known dose of neutrons, means for detecting and measuring the intensities of .gamma.-rays emitted by ash-forming elements in the coal, and means for providing an indication of the concentration of the ash-forming elements. There also are included interlocks for ensuring that the neutron source is only operated when a loaded wagon is in the appropriate position.
